About 03 Numbers
A lot of organizations use 03 numbers as an alternative to the more expensive 08 numbers. For instance, many public sector bodies have moved from 0845 numbers to 0345. The price of calls is no more than calls to geographic numbers (01 or 02). The charges for calls are influenced by the time of the day, and most providers provide call packages that permit free calls at specific times of the day. The cost of calls from mobiles differ according to the selected calling plan. Usually, these calls are included in free call packages.
